    David Keene, the longtime chairman of the American Conservative Union, stepped down on Wednesday as the leader of the organization, one day ahead of the first of its annual Conservative Political Action Conference (CPAC). Keene had chaired the organization since 1984 and will still preside over the annual conservative gathering. His impending exit had been anticipated, but not the timing. Al Cardenas was selected to succeed Keene. Cardenas was born in Cuba in 1948, and has been a player in conservative politics since the Reagan presidency. “I look forward to taking advantage of the new energies we see today in...

    (CNN) - Sen. John Cornyn is expected Tuesday to formally make a bid for another two years as chairman of the National Republican Senatorial Committee. GOP sources confirm to CNN that the Texas Republican will put his name up for nomination for re-election as NRSC chairman, as the Senate Republican Conference meets behind closed doors. According to the sources, the two-term senator is not expected to face any opposition in his bid to remain as NRSC chairman, and has already secured the support of a number of new Republican Senators, including Marco Rubio of Florida, Rand Paul of Kentucky, Rob...
